We plan to develop using ".NET MAUI".
".NET MAUI" doesn't need "source code disclosure" or "copyright notice", right?
".NET MAUI" has no intellectual property related issues, right?
My boss is worried about that.
Thank you.
For an overview of .Net as a whole (MAUI is part of .Net) see .Net is open source on GitHub. For MAUI itself see https://github.com/dotnet/maui/blob/main/LICENSE.txt . For other parts of .Net used in your app see their repos.
